Form 4: Paylocity SVP Sells Shares for Tax Obligations
Insider Transaction Report
Paylocity's SVP of Product and Technology, Melissa Ann King, disposed of 321 shares of common stock to cover tax withholding obligations at a price of $159.27 per share.
Summary
- Melissa Ann King, SVP Product and Technology at Paylocity Holding Corp (PCTY), reported a disposition of common stock.
- The transaction involved 321 shares of common stock, par value $0.001.
- The shares were disposed of at a price of $159.27 per share.
- The transaction occurred on October 1, 2025, and was coded 'F', indicating a disposition to the issuer to satisfy tax withholding obligations.
- Following this transaction, Melissa Ann King directly beneficially owns 30,384 shares of common stock.
- The transaction was made pursuant to a Rule 10b5-1(c) plan.
